===Fortifications=== Here are the general tactics for fortifications http://1d4chan.org/wiki/Warhammer_40,000/Tactics/Fortifications *'''Aegis Defense Lines:''' A cheap option to give cover to your backfield Tacs and/or Devs. It comes with a Quad Gun if you pay extra, so you can skyfire whatever tries to bomb the shit out of you from the air. *'''Skyshield Landing Pad:''' Meh, it's an okay choice for Dark Angels. The Invulnerable save you can get from it can help, tho for just 30 more pts, an Aegis Defense Lines with a Quad Gun is better. *'''Imperial Bastion:''' Another good choice, comes with a Heavy Bolter on each side and can also take a Quad Gun. You can only fit limited amount inside of it tho, so keep that in mind. Pefect for a Devastator Squad tho. *'''Firestorm Reboubt:''' for 20 points more than the Nephilim you get a dedicated anti-aircraft building. ''(though you may change either of the Icarus Quad Cannons for different weapons if you own them)'' with four 96" range interceptor/skyfire lascannon shots. While being forced to fire at BS2 seems like a pain, being twin linked means that you hit approximately 55% of the time, but you can upgrade it to BS3 if you want to pay more points on the machine spirit, but then any enemy aircraft on (or coming on to) the table has to worry about the incredible amount of dakka heading its way since massed S9 AP2 skyfire is extremely rare. *'''Wall of Martyrs:''' Dark Angels already have Stubborn, so there isn't any benefit over the Aegis Defense Line. *'''Imperial Bunker:''' Cheap, tough with 14 armour, and pretty safe to fit a squad in. Nothing special. *'''[[Fortress of Redemption]]:''' This is supposed to be YOUR Fortification, and Unholy shit! This fortress is EXPENSIVE! For the price of A Land Raider, you get a big fortress that grants you generous cover saves, along with other cool stuff. Unless you're doing Tactical squads over Death/RavenWing units, you may want to save your points for something else. **Sober second thought, the BRB states that all emplaced weapons fired manually retain all the special rules used by the firer. What do you get when you cross Asmodai (Who has The Hunt) with a Krakstorm Missile? 18-96" S8 AP3 Ordinance 1, Barrage, Large Blast Template with Precision Shots and Ignores Cover fired every turn. For 10 points more you could switch him up with a Vindicare Assassin so the missiles are almost guaranteed to hit every time. If you don't let anyone get too close you'll melt almost anyone who stayed out of their transport, and it'll be your choice who. *'''Plasma Obliterator:''' Oh my...a simple building at AV14 all around, but has a Plasma Obliterator which fires a 7" Massive Blast at S7 AP2. Want to obliterate its point cost in heavy infantry? Look no further. However, it still gets hot (luckily since it's a fortification it gets a 4+ save against it), and it has a new rule called '''Plasma Overheat''' which means if it takes a glancing hit due to Gets Hot! a unit embarked takes D3 randomly allocated wounds (just as with classic gets hot! allow saves)(But too bad the rules for it don't state it has firing points, so there's no point putting a unit inside). You'd think a building the size of a Bastion would have an external cooling system to prevent this fucking rule...still, at 230 points it's quite an expensive Fortification, but oh man will this thing melt hordes, regardless of how good their save is. **Consider running with a Devastator Squad hiding out downstairs with 4 Lascannons, now you have anti-tank covered in addition to the anti-horde, heavy infantry melter upstairs. ***Except remember those rules don't state it has firing points despite how it's modeled. ****Official rules state under Access Points and Fire Points: As per model. *'''Promethium Relay Pipes:''' 4+ Cover save, like the Aegis but with a special bonus, if a model is armed with a Flamer weapon then it becomes Heavy Torrent if a non-vehicle model's within 2" of a pipe. Remember that your Deathwing and Ravenwing units are relentless, so you they can move and still get the Torrent bonus. Deep strike Deathwing next to a Promethium Relay Pipe for a twin-linked heavy flamer with Torrent!
